摘要
本文主要以棉花为试验材料 ,采用稀穴密株种植方式 ,分析了不同滴灌水量条件下 ,水分在土壤中的运移规律 ,结果表明只有灌水量达到每穴 4 0 0 0mL以上时 ,滴灌水才能达到棉花根系集中层 ,对棉花的生长发育起到促进作用 ,低于 4 0 0 0mL/穴的滴灌水 ,水分利用率较低。
The experiment was conducted on cotton under the condition of central planting in sparce sockets. The pattern of water movement in soil under different drip irrigation volume were studied. The results showed that only when the irrigation volume reached 4 000 ml/per socket, could the water be distributed on the layer where cotton roots concentrated, and thus promote the cotton growth. When the irrigation water volume was below 4 000 ml/per socket, water using efficiency was low.
